I'm in the part of SC that's had triples for 4,5 weeks now. I think the idea with on-going triples is a good one. If they can maintain their current customer base and add some regular couponers, hoping to get us in the habit of shopping there... picking up produce, etc, since we're there already... then it might work. Certainly, we all know they're losing major bucks on the triples when they do them monthly, since the stores are flooded and they can't keep the shelves stocked. That's got to be very annoying to regular customers. And face it, their regular customers are NOT bargain hunters, so we as couponers must just get under their skin. So, having regular, constant tripling, will slow down the flood of couponers, keep it even and regular and they can plan for it accordingly. Really! They can get the list of what coupons are coming out when and can order from their warehouses and be prepared for the onslaught. This isn't rocket science and it ain't their first rodeo.
Based on what little I've seen as a consumer here, most of flood of couponers has slowed to a manageable trickle and doesn't threaten to overtake the store from its regular customers. Seems like Bloom could have the best of both worlds, if they will but take it.
